Paradise birds, also known as birds of paradise, are a family of birds (Paradisaeidae) found in the tropical forests of New Guinea, nearby islands, and eastern Australia. There are 42 species of paradise birds, ranging in size, color, and behavior. These birds are known for their remarkable characteristics, such as extraordinary plumage, complex songs, and intriguing courtship rituals.
